On September 21, 2019, on the eve of the14th Sunday after Pentecost, Bishop Matthew of  Sourozh served an all-night vigil in St. Barbara Cathedral of Edmonton, province of Alberta, Canada.
His Grace was assisted by Archpriest Igor Kisil, Dean of patriarchal parishes in the province of Alberta and Saskechevan, Rector of St. Barbara Cathedral, Archpriest Vitaly Manoli, Archpriest Yevgeny Protsenko, Head of the Information Department of Patriarchal parishes in Canada, and Deacon Andrey Boldyrev.
At the Matins of the all-night vigil, after the Gospel reading, Vladyka anointed clergy and parishioners with consecrated oil. 
After the service, Archpriest Igor Kisil addressed Vladyka Matthew with welcome speech.
